计算机编程跟什么类似

worktile 其他 7

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    计算机编程可以类比为许多其他领域或活动。以下是一些与计算机编程类似的事物:

    1. 语言学习:计算机编程需要学习并掌握不同的编程语言,就像学习一门新的语言一样。编程语言有自己的语法和规则,要求程序员按照一定的格式编写代码。

    2. 谜题解决:编程过程中,程序员需要分析问题,找出最优解决方案并编写代码来解决问题。这类似于解决谜题或解决复杂问题的过程。

    3. 艺术创作:编程可以被视为一种艺术创作,程序员使用代码像雕塑家一样创造和塑造软件。他们可以选择不同的算法和数据结构,以达到不同的效果和目标。

    4. 音乐创作:编程语言中的代码可以被看作是一种音乐符号。程序员使用不同的代码组合来创造独特的音乐(软件)作品。

    5. 建筑设计:编程类似于建筑设计过程。程序员需要根据需求和规范,设计和构建程序的结构和组件,就像建筑师设计建筑一样。

    6. 数学问题解决:编程涉及到许多数学概念和算法。程序员需要使用数学知识来解决问题,优化算法,并确保代码的正确性和效率。

    综上所述,计算机编程可以与语言学习、谜题解决、艺术创作、音乐创作、建筑设计以及数学问题解决类比。这些类比有助于理解编程的本质和程序员的工作方式。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    计算机编程可以类比为以下几个方面:

    1. 音乐创作:与音乐的创作过程相似,编程需要创造性地组织代码来实现特定的功能。就像音乐家利用音符、和弦和节奏等元素创作出美妙的乐曲一样,程序员利用语法、算法和数据结构等元素创作出功能完善的软件。

    2. 将编程视为一种语言:编程语言是程序员用来与计算机交流的工具,类似于人类使用语言来进行交流。语法规则、单词和句法结构都需要遵循,就像使用英语或其他语言进行交流一样。编程语言的选择和掌握程度影响着代码的可读性和可维护性,就像人类语言的流利程度影响着交流的效果。

    3. 数学问题求解:编程涉及到解决问题的思维和逻辑,类似于数学中的问题求解。程序员需要分析问题,提出解决方案,并将其转化为代码。这个过程类似于数学中的建立模型、运用数学方法和计算出最终答案的过程。

    4. 绘画和图像设计:在编程中,程序员可以通过代码实现各种图像和动画效果,这与绘画和图像设计有一定的相似之处。通过设计代码、选择颜色和形状,程序员可以创造出独特的图形和界面,就像艺术家通过选择调色板、画笔和纸张等元素创造出精美的艺术作品一样。

    5. 游戏设计:编程也与游戏设计有相似之处。游戏设计师需要考虑玩家的体验和游戏的可玩性,设计游戏规则、关卡和角色等。同样,程序员也需要考虑用户体验和软件的功能性,设计交互方式、界面和算法等。编写游戏代码需要与创意相结合,以实现游戏设计师的愿景。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    计算机编程可以类比于许多不同的事物。这里我将从几个方面为你介绍,帮助你更好地理解计算机编程。

    1. 计算机编程类似于书写
      编程就像是书写一本书或者写一篇文章。只不过计算机编程使用的是特定的编程语言来书写代码,而不是自然语言。你需要使用正确的语法和命令,将你的思想和逻辑转化为代码,让计算机能够理解和执行。和书写一样,编程需要有清晰的逻辑和良好的组织结构,以及正确的语法和格式。

    2. 计算机编程类似于建筑设计
      编程可以视为一种创造和设计的过程,就像建筑师设计建筑物一样。编程需要对问题进行分析,并用代码来构建解决方案。就像建筑师需要考虑建筑物的结构、功能和美学,程序员也需要考虑代码的结构、功能和可读性。编程还需要进行测试和调试,类似于建筑师需要对建筑物进行检查和调整。

    3. 计算机编程类似于解谜游戏
      编程可以看作是一个解谜的过程。你需要分析和理解问题,寻找合适的解决方案。你可能需要分解问题为更小的部分,并逐步解决它们。你还需要思考和预测可能的结果和影响,找到最佳的解决方法。就像解谜游戏一样,编程也需要灵活的思维和创造性的解决方案。

    4. 计算机编程类似于音乐创作
      编程可以与音乐创作进行类比。编程语言和音符都是创造性的工具,可以用来表达思想和情感。就像音乐家需要了解音符和音乐理论来创作音乐一样,程序员也需要了解编程语言和算法来编写代码。编程还需要尝试和实践,就像音乐家不断进行演奏和尝试新的音乐想法一样。

    总结起来,计算机编程可以类比于书写、建筑设计、解谜游戏和音乐创作。这些类比可以帮助我们理解编程的本质和过程,以及需要具备的思维和技能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部